Chargers Finish Weekend with Three Wins and a Rare Loss

Ashley Boyd Boyd finished with four RBI.
Cypress bounces back from a loss with three straight wins.

Ventura, Calif. - The Chargers were riding an eighteen game win streak entering a weekend tournament at Ventura. Cypress’s streak ended abruptly with a loss to start the tournament but bounced back to win three straight to start a new win streak. The Chargers suffered their loss to Cerritos 0-2 before defeating San Diego Mesa 12-2, Ventura 5-2, and Glendale 10-1. Freshman shortstop Ashley Boyd led Cypress with 4 RBI with 3 doubles over the weekend.

Cypress ran into trouble in their first match up with Cerritos. Cypress collected just five hits but stranded six runners to get shut out. Cypress ran into trouble in the sixth with an outfield error and two hits that allowed the Falcons to score two runs. The Chargers continued to get shut out to suffer their first loss in eighteen games. Sophomore Alyssa Gutierrez suffered the loss striking out three while giving up 7 hits and no earned runs to fall to 19-4 on the season.

The Chargers took their frustrations out on San Diego Mesa in the afternoon with a 12-2 victory. Cypress racked up 12 hits and held the Olympians to just two runs despite five errors. Sophomore center fielder Jade Espinoza paced Cypress with a three-run home run, her first collegiate home run. Freshman second baseman Christina Gonzales added a two RBI single. Sophomore second baseman Gabrielle Woody showed consistency going 2 for 3 on the game with a run scored and an RBI. Freshman Sydney Rae Woolley earned the win allowing no earned runs on 7 hits.

Sunday action started with a face off against the host Pirates of Ventura. Cypress came out hitting with 9 hits and improved defensively with no errors for the 5-2 win. The Chargers did not score until the fourth with three runs and scored a run in each inning after. The Pirates broke the shut-out in the seventh but it was not enough to catch up. Cypress put out a balanced attack with Woody pacing the Chargers going 2 for 2 including a double with a walk, an RBI, and a run scored. Gutierrez earned the win to improve to 20-4 striking out four batters while yielding two runs on three hits.

Cypress finished up the weekend with a quick rematch against Glendale. Cypress finished it in five innings with a 10-1 victory on 13 hits and no errors. Three players finished with three RBI. Boyd went 3 for 4 including 2 doubles and 2 runs scored. Gutierrez finished with the exact same stats as Boyd. Sophomore first baseman Brooke Pefley had three RBI on the day with a double and a sacrifice fly. Freshman right fielder Caitlin McGrath went 3 for 3 with 2 runs scored. Woolley earned the win improving to 13-0 on the season.

Cypress improves to 33-4 and return home to host a double-header against Cuesta on Wednesday. This will be the second and third time Cypress will face Cuesta after defeating the Cougars 15-2 in February. Cypress will face Cuesta in the first game Wednesday at noon.
